How much do Radeon or GeForce cards accelerate Photoshop or Maya?

Vidcards don't do much if anything for Photoshop. Maya is another animal though.

Depends on what you got and what you use Maya for. Nvidia based cards generally work better and have fewer bugs, but I've used ATI based cards with out major issues. Other hardware makes a difference as well, like Dual/Quad Core cpus and large amounts of ram.

I'm only a light user of Maya though, so perhaps someone that uses it more can/will chime in with their experiences.
 
You'll probably get nothing for Photoshop unless Adode have made it like Adobe Reader which renders the contents through hardware 3D acceleration.
 
PhotoShop CS3 on Vista supposedly has GPU acceleration for certain functions, but I haven't seen any reviews on how much of an impact it makes.
 
Right. As it stands, GPU will do nothing for you in Photoshop. It does a little bit for Premiere or other NLEs, but for Maya it will make a big impact, especially if you have a Quadro (or GeForce modded into a Quadro), as this enables full professional level OpenGL acceleration, and will help you out a LOT in Maya.
